ComfyUI-Manager加载异常诊疗指南:从应急修复到架构级预防
【免费下载链接】ComfyUI-Manager项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ager
故障表现→应急处理→系统修复→长效防护
ComfyUI-Manager是ComfyUI生态中负责自定义节点管理的核心工具,当遭遇节点加载故障时,会直接导致自定义节点管理功能失效。本文将通过"问题诊断→分级解决方案→预防体系→技术解析"四阶段架构,帮助您系统性解决ComfyUI-Manager加载异常问题,重建稳定的节点管理环境。
一、问题诊断:症状识别与定位
症状自检清单
| 故障类型 | 核心特征 | 可能原因 | 紧急程度 |
|---|---|---|---|
| 界面持续加载 | 进度条无限循环,功能模块无法访问 | 缓存数据损坏、网络请求阻塞 | ⚠️ 中 |
| JavaScript错误 | 控制台出现Uncaught TypeError等红色错误 | 前端资源冲突、版本不兼容 | 🔥 高 |
| 浏览器差异化故障 | 部分浏览器正常,部分完全不可用 | 浏览器兼容性问题、安全策略限制 | ⚠️ 中 |
| 节点列表异常 | 节点显示不全或无法更新 | 元数据同步失败、数据库损坏 | ⚠️ 中 |
🔍诊断流程:
- 打开浏览器开发者工具(F12)
- 切换至Console面板观察错误信息
- 检查Network面板资源加载状态
- 记录错误代码和资源加载失败项
二、分级解决方案:从应急到根治
2.1 应急响应(5分钟内恢复)
🛠️终端诊疗方案1:缓存净化
# 进入ComfyUI-Manager目录 cd ComfyUI/custom_nodes/ComfyUI-Manager # 清除缓存目录 rm -rf .cache/* # 预期结果:缓存目录被清空,系统将重新拉取最新元数据🛠️终端诊疗方案2:强制版本同步
# 进入ComfyUI-Manager目录 cd ComfyUI/custom_nodes/ComfyUI-Manager # 拉取最新代码 git pull # 预期结果:显示"Already up to date"或更新日志,确保本地代码与远程同步📌注意:执行命令前请确认当前用户对目录有写入权限,避免因权限不足导致操作失败。
2.2 深度修复(系统性解决)
节点兼容性测试卡
- 创建临时测试目录:
mkdir ~/comfyui-test - 仅安装ComfyUI-Manager:
git clone https://gitcode.com/gh_mirrors/co/ComfyUI-Manager ~/comfyui-test/custom_nodes/ComfyUI-Manager - 启动测试环境验证基础功能
- 逐个添加其他节点,每次添加后重启验证
🛠️核心依赖修复
# 升级ComfyUI核心 cd ComfyUI git pull # 重新安装依赖 pip install -r requirements.txt --upgrade # 预期结果:依赖包将被更新至兼容版本,解决潜在的版本冲突问题三、预防体系:构建稳定运行环境
环境兼容性矩阵
| 环境配置 | 推荐版本 | 兼容性状态 | 注意事项 |
|---|---|---|---|
| 浏览器 | Firefox 115+ | ✅ 最佳支持 | 对复杂JS应用兼容性最优 |
| 浏览器 | Chrome 114+ | ✅ 良好支持 | 需要定期清理缓存 |
| 浏览器 | Edge 114+ | ⚠️ 有限支持 | 部分UI动画可能异常 |
| 系统 | Windows 10/11 | ✅ 完全支持 | 需注意路径中不要包含中文 |
| 系统 | macOS 12+ | ✅ 完全支持 | 需确保Xcode命令行工具已安装 |
| 系统 | Linux (Ubuntu 20.04+) | ✅ 完全支持 | 推荐使用Python虚拟环境 |
📌定期维护计划
- 每两周执行一次版本同步:
git pull(ComfyUI及所有节点) - 每月清理一次缓存:
rm -rf .cache/* - 每季度执行一次完整依赖更新:
pip install -r requirements.txt --upgrade
四、技术解析:三层故障树分析
ComfyUI-Manager的加载过程基于三层架构,任何一层异常都会导致整体故障:
第一层:元数据获取层
- 负责从远程仓库拉取节点信息
- 常见故障点:网络连接异常、API接口变更、仓库地址失效
- 类比说明:如同医院的"信息科",负责获取患者(节点)的基本资料
第二层:本地缓存层
- 存储已下载的节点数据和配置信息
- 常见故障点:缓存文件损坏、存储空间不足、权限问题
- 类比说明:相当于医院的"档案室",保存已获取的患者信息
第三层:UI渲染层
- 将数据转化为可视化界面
- 常见故障点:JavaScript冲突、CSS样式问题、ComfyUI版本不兼容
- 类比说明:类似医院的"诊室展示系统",将档案信息以直观方式呈现
通过理解这三层架构,可针对性排查故障源:当出现加载异常时,先检查网络连接(元数据层),再清理缓存(缓存层),最后验证前端资源(渲染层)。
总结
ComfyUI-Manager加载异常并非无法解决的难题,通过本文提供的分级解决方案,多数问题可在30分钟内解决。建立定期维护习惯和环境兼容性意识,能有效降低故障发生率。记住,系统的稳定运行依赖于规范的操作流程和对核心架构的理解,而非简单的"重装大法"。掌握这些诊疗方法,您将能够从容应对各类加载故障,确保自定义节点管理功能的顺畅运行。
【免费下载链接】ComfyUI-Manager项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Manager
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考